#b5481c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b5481c is composed of 71% red, 28.2%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 60.2% magenta, 84.5%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 17.3 degrees, a saturation of 73.2% and a lightness of 41%. #b5481c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9038 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3333.

Shades and Tints of #b5481c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0402 is the darkest color, while #fefb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b5481c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6d6764 is the less saturated color, while #cd3e04 is the most saturated one.
